The privacy boundary

Stored locally: one city, up to three equipment choices, one 1–5 spice comfort value, up to 48 canonical ingredient IDs, and up to 40 existing cook records. No address, exact location, retailer history, or pantry quantities are collected here.

If first-party analytics are allowed by your browser, Bumbu Lens may count this page view and the recipe ID opened. Pantry choices and note text are excluded. Browser privacy controls such as Do Not Track and Global Privacy Control are respected.
